Licensing grants permission to operate a service, while permits regulate specific activities such as construction, occupancy, or environmental compliance.
The exact requirements depend on industry, location, and project scope, so tailored guidance helps prevent delays.
A license is an official authorization from a government authority to conduct a particular business activity, while a permit governs a specific project or operation.
Key steps include eligibility checks, preparing applications, reviewing requirements, paying fees, and meeting ongoing compliance obligations.
